New Staffs by Occupation at Concordia University-Wisconsin

At Concordia University-Wisconsin, total 86 full-time employees are newly hired in academic year 2022-2023. By assigned position, 26 instructional staffs, 21 management, and 1 computer, engineering, and science, occupation staffs have been hired newly last year.

Employment Status

According to the IPEDS, Full-time staff and Part-time staff is determined by the institution. The type of appointment at the snapshot date determines whether an employee is full time or part time. The employee\s term of contract is not considered in making the determination of full or part time. Casual employees (hired on an ad-hoc basis or occasional basis to meet short-term needs) and students in the College Work-Study Program (CWS) are not considered part-time staff.
